Handover — Marisol to Devren, for circulation to sales leads. Revised commission scheme live next quarter: base rate drops to 4%, accelerator kicks in at 110% of target, no cap. Clawback window extended to 90 days on Vantrel Suite deals. Brief your teams before the Kestrel Bay offsite. Disputes route through me until Devren is fully onboarded. The strategic rationale is summarised below.

management briefing: Only 3 of the 140 pilot accounts renewed Druwyn, so a churn review is set for April 15.

Runbook: Calvero locale service recovery. If date-format localization fails after a release, the locale sync account may be locked. Release managers: halt the rollout, confirm the lockout in the Meridian console, then initiate recovery. Verify region mappings are intact before unlocking. The recovery flow will prompt for the passphrase given below.

recovery phrase for kaweg-bajef: kaswyn-queneth-praius-noviel

Key Ceremony Checklist — Gallerie Audio-Guide App (Wrenfold Museum)

- Confirm two custodians present.
- Verify signing laptop offline; checksum the build of EchoDocent v4.
- Rotate the tour-content signing key; archive the old one.
- Record witness initials in the ledger.
- Test one guide device end-to-end before sealing.
- Store the shard envelopes in the annex safe; restore access requires the phrase below.

recovery phrase for yajef-fahag: ulaax-lamix-kasael-casael-gilox-istwyn-gorox-prawyn-kaseth

## Configuration

Chirpline logs a *lot*, so we sample. Set LOG_SAMPLE_RATE (0.0–1.0) in your env file; 0.1 is plenty for prod. Debug builds ignore sampling entirely, heads up. The sampler ships metrics to the Quillfort collector, which requires an ingest token defined right below the sample rate, on the next line.

env line for fajop-taguf: VAULT_KEY20=82a8caa7b14c704c3638